- The distance between Bayandelger, Mongolia and Machado, Brazil is approximately 16,692 km or 10,373 mi.
- To reach Bayandelger in this distance one would set out from Machado bearing 31.2°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Bayandelger bearing 136.4° or SE .
- Bayandelger has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Machado has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Bayandelger is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Machado is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 18.2 °C (32.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 33.1 °C (59.6°F) more in Bayandelger.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1396.4 mm (55 in) less which is equivalent to 1396.4 l/m² (34.27 US gal/ft²) or 13,964,000 l/ha (1,492,844 US gal/ac) less. About 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.7° lower in Bayandelger than in Machado.
